A client with a new colostomy has a stoma that is dark purple. What does this finding indicate?
a.Normal healthy stoma
b.Expected postoperative bruising
c.Adequate blood supply
d.Possible impaired circulation that must be reported
解析
A healthy stoma is pink or red and moist; a dark purple or black stoma suggests compromised blood supply and must be reported immediately. Impaired circulation can lead to necrosis. Prompt reporting allows early intervention.
